Extensive Menu and a Resident’s Recommended Bowl
“Ramen Hamatora Canggu” offers a wide variety of ramen, including tonkotsu, shoyu, miso, and shio. A resident’s recommendation is the “Tonkotsu Ramen,” characterized by its rich pork bone broth. The creamy soup and perfectly chewy noodles are an excellent match.

Access and Surrounding Information: A Model Itinerary Combined with Canggu Sightseeing
“Ramen Hamatora Canggu” is conveniently located within walking distance of Batu Bolong Beach. There are also many stylish cafes and shops nearby, making it a great place to stroll around before or after your meal.
For example, you could enjoy surfing at the beach, take a break at a cafe, have dinner at “Ramen Hamatora Canggu,” and then enjoy the nightlife at a bar. Such an itinerary is possible.
